What is EBM? Decoding the Acronym in Nutrition
When encountering the acronym EBM in a nutritional context, it is important to first understand that it can have multiple meanings depending on the context. While it could refer to the company English Biscuit Manufacturers in one setting, within the health and dietary realm, it most commonly refers to two distinct concepts:
- Evidence-Based Medicine (EBM) / Evidence-Based Medical Nutrition (EBMN): This is a methodical and scientific approach to making informed decisions about patient care, and a key principle of a balanced, healthy diet. EBMN involves integrating the best available research evidence with a practitioner's clinical expertise and the patient's individual values and preferences. This process ensures that dietary recommendations are not based on trends or fads but on solid scientific findings and personalized needs. For example, EBMN guides a dietitian in developing a specialized meal plan for a patient with diabetes by incorporating findings from large-scale randomized controlled trials and systematically reviewing the evidence for different dietary approaches.
- Expressed Breast Milk (EBM): In neonatology and pediatrics, EBM stands for expressed breast milk, which is breast milk that has been pumped and collected for feeding to an infant. A specific application of the EBMN principle, and a critical example in clinical settings, involves analyzing the individual nutritional content of EBM from a mother and fortifying it to meet the precise needs of a premature infant. This is a targeted, evidence-based nutritional strategy to ensure optimal growth and development.
For the purpose of creating a comprehensive nutrition plan, the broader concept of Evidence-Based Medical Nutrition is the most relevant. It serves as a guiding philosophy for developing diets based on reliable research rather than anecdotal evidence.
The Three Pillars of Evidence-Based Medical Nutrition
The practice of EBMN rests on three fundamental principles that ensure a holistic and effective approach to dietary planning:
- Best Available Research Evidence: This involves a systematic review of the highest-quality studies, such as randomized controlled trials and meta-analyses, to understand the effects of specific dietary interventions. It moves beyond isolated studies to summarize the overall body of evidence on a topic.
- Clinical Expertise and Judgment: This refers to the practitioner's experience and skill in diagnosing health problems and developing treatment plans. In nutrition, this includes a dietitian's ability to assess a patient's individual needs, interpret research findings, and apply them practically.
- Patient Values and Preferences: The patient's individual circumstances, health goals, lifestyle, and preferences are crucial components. A dietary plan is only effective if the patient can adhere to it long-term. EBMN acknowledges that a one-size-fits-all approach is ineffective and that patient input is essential for compliance and success.
Putting EBMN into Practice
Implementing an EBMN-based diet involves several structured steps to move from a general health goal to a specific, actionable plan. A practitioner following EBMN will:
- Assess the Patient: Conduct a thorough clinical assessment, including medical history, lab work, lifestyle, and dietary habits, to identify specific nutritional needs and potential deficiencies.
- Acquire the Evidence: Systematically search and find the best available scientific literature related to the patient's condition or health goals. This might involve consulting practice guidelines, systematic reviews, or databases like the Evidence Analysis Library.
- Appraise and Interpret the Evidence: Critically evaluate the quality and certainty of the evidence. EBMN recognizes that not all research is created equal and helps a practitioner weigh the benefits and risks of different nutritional strategies.
- Apply the Plan: Use the combined information—best evidence, clinical judgment, and patient preferences—to create and implement a personalized nutrition plan. This process involves shared decision-making to ensure the patient is an active participant in their care.
The Benefits of Adopting an EBM-Informed Diet
Following a diet guided by EBMN principles offers several distinct advantages over relying on popular trends or unsubstantiated claims.
- Improved Outcomes for Chronic Conditions: EBMN is used to manage specific chronic diseases such as type 2 diabetes, heart disease, and inflammatory conditions. By targeting metabolic deficiencies based on sound science, it can lead to more effective management than generic dietary advice.
- Enhanced Clinical Decision-Making: For healthcare professionals, EBMN provides a robust framework that minimizes guesswork and maximizes the chances of a successful intervention. It reduces the risk of providing advice that is either ineffective or, in some cases, harmful.
- Increased Patient Engagement: By involving the patient in the decision-making process, EBMN fosters a sense of ownership and personalizes the approach, leading to higher adherence rates. When patients understand the evidence behind their plan, they are more likely to stick with it.
- Better Resource Utilization: EBMN helps healthcare systems and individuals focus on nutritional interventions that have been proven effective and cost-efficient, preventing the wasteful pursuit of unproven therapies.
The Evolution of Medical Foods in EBMN
A practical and growing application of EBMN is the development of medical foods. These are specially formulated products intended for the dietary management of a disease or condition for which distinctive nutritional requirements exist. They are regulated by the FDA and must be used under medical supervision. Examples include products designed to manage the metabolic deficiencies associated with fibromyalgia, peripheral neuropathy, or wound healing. This field showcases EBMN in action, as these products are developed and validated based on clinical research demonstrating their efficacy for specific conditions.
Standard Dieting vs. EBMN Approach
| Feature | Standard Dieting Approach | EBMN (Evidence-Based Medical Nutrition) Approach | 
|---|---|---|
| Basis | Often based on trends, anecdotal evidence, or single studies with limited scope. | Grounded in a systematic review of the highest-quality research evidence. | 
| Customization | Generally follows a one-size-fits-all plan (e.g., keto, paleo), with limited personalization. | Highly personalized, considering the individual's unique genetics, clinical status, and lifestyle. | 
| Adherence | Often suffers from poor long-term adherence due to strict, impersonal rules. | Promotes better adherence by incorporating patient values and preferences into the plan. | 
| Oversight | Typically self-guided, with little to no professional medical supervision. | Intended to be implemented and monitored by trained healthcare professionals, like registered dietitians. | 
| Safety | Recommendations may be ineffective or, in some cases, potentially harmful if not based on sound evidence. | Minimizes risks by relying on validated research and clinical judgment. |
